I have made the some changes to our site for the following reasons:
1) To encourage and reward participation using comments
- We are now D-list Complaint. Meaning that any comment that has a website url listed in the URL box gets a link back to their site. Goodbye to “nofollow”. But please follow this guidelines
- Comment constructively. Avoid 2 word comments like “Nice post”. If you have to, at least tell me why it’s a nice post so I know what I have done right
A constructive comment will entice readers to take a look at your site.
- Don’t spam your link, use the URL box for your website url. 1 link is enough to link back, 2 is spam.
2) To reduce spam
- Due to removing of “nofollow”, I have enhanced my spam filtering with 2 other plugin’s mainly to remove robot spams. You can see one of them when you try to comment.
3) Improve readability
- I have reduced the front page to 5 post for faster loading and shrank all my images.
- The –more– tag has been removed so RSS feeds will not be cut off midway.
